Can anyone share their 20b Microtech map?
 
Hello all,

Can someone share their 20b microtech map?

I'm currently using stickied TII base map, and my car runs and drives, but she has lot of hiccups. Most notably, I can't get my AFR down in idle without car being shut off. My duty cycle for injector in vacuum at idle is like 0.9-1.1. Steve Kan looked at it and he said it should be in the 4's with 900cc injectors.

I have Microtech LT16 with MSD coils. Spark plugs are brand new (I just changed them). I'm running FIC 900cc primaries and FIC 1800cc (2 x 900cc batch per rotor) secondaries. My fuel system is currently being worked on, and it consists of one OEM pump to 2 gal swirl pot, then 2 x 044 Bosch pumps. One 044 is constantly on, and the other 044 is only on above 5psi. My fuel pressure at idle & cruise with one 044 on is always around 50-70psi. When I turn both on, it goes over 110psi (my gauge only reads upto 110psi). I'm pre-mixing with 2 cycle oil.

Engine is street ported with brand new 13b housings and rotors, has short lower intake manifold, gutted stock upper intake manifold, and FD throttle body.

Do you have a wideband and fuel reg.

stickmantijuana 11-23-13 09:06 PM

yea I have AEM wideband and aeromotive FPR. My fuel pressure was high despite opening FPR to the max, so I'm increasing my return line to AN-8 to the swirl pot. It originally was returning via stock 5/16 line to even more restrictive opening into the OEM plastic can. I should have that issue solved in a couple weeks.

rx3sum 11-24-13 04:57 PM

I doubt you can tune it with fuel pressure all over the place.need to get around 42 psi static.Has the fuel setup ever been around there or is it a new install.

rx72c 11-25-13 11:41 PM

Why have you got pumps switching on at different times?

Power them both on and set fuel pressure at 80psi.
